ASoC: SOF: ipc4-topology: Correct the minimum host DMA buffer size

[ Upstream commit a7fe5ff8 ]

The firmware has changed the minimum host buffer size from 2 periods to
4 periods (1 period is 1ms) which was missed by the kernel side.

Adjust the SOF_IPC4_MIN_DMA_BUFFER_SIZE to 4 ms to align with firmware.
